Добро пожаловать в форум, Guest  >>   Войти | Регистрация | Поиск | Правила | В избранное | Подписаться
Все форумы / Microsoft SQL Server Новый топик    Ответить
 Вопросы по Memory Clerks  [new]
ewrfweoiuroew
Guest
select
	type,
	name,
	pages_kb,
	memory_node_id,
	virtual_memory_reserved_kb,
	virtual_memory_committed_kb
from
	sys.dm_os_memory_clerks;


typename pages_kbmemory_node_idvirtual_memory_reserved_kbvirtual_memory_committed_kb
CACHESTORE_SQLCPSQL Plans1648000
MEMORYCLERK_SQLBUFFERPOOLDefault31304016258089164
...


Скажите, я правильно понимаю, что в случае нескольких физических NUMA, в этом списке могут появиться строки с одинаковым type, name, но разным memory_node_id. Т. е. для каждого узла будет создано по одному клерку?

Еще хотел спросить, у некоторых клерков колонки связанные с reserved/commited виртуальной памятью пустые, но pages_kb не пусто, это значит что клерк сам не выделяет память с помощью аллокатора, а просто просит другого клерка дать ему страницу?

В приведенном выше csv CACHESTORE_SQLCP просит память у MEMORYCLERK_SQLBUFFERPOOL?
10 июл 13, 18:05    [14548769]     Ответить | Цитировать Сообщить модератору
 Re: Вопросы по Memory Clerks  [new]
gewrgwergew
Guest
typenamepages_kbmemory_node_idvirtual_memory_reserved_kbvirtual_memory_committed_kb
MEMORYCLERK_SQLBUFFERPOOLDefault31304016258089164
CACHESTORE_SQLCPSQL Plans1648000
10 июл 13, 18:08    [14548780]     Ответить | Цитировать Сообщить модератору
Все форумы / Microsoft SQL Server Ответить